First try at painting road shoes.
Good day all,
For your enjoyment, or derision! First try at painting road shoes. The shoes were getting tired appearance wise after three seasons of use. Were mostly white & gray. Pretty happy with results of brush painting. Obviously, I'm a big fan of hi-vis shades. Two color coats with semi gloss sealer. Do like how original grey details showed thru color. Primer coat would have hidden the grey. Would definitely try this again. Angelus brand leather paint from Blick Art Supply.
